Medical and Clinical Laboratory Technologist Salary in Randolph, MA — 2026 est., based on 2025 BLS
Randolph, MA medical and clinical laboratory technologist salary overview (2026 est., based on 2025 BLS)

In Randolph, Massachusetts, the 2026 median annual salary for medical and clinical laboratory technologists is projected at $86,277, representing a 25.52% increase over the national median of $68,734. This salary comes with a range from $55,173 at the 10th percentile to $132,074 at the 90th percentile, highlighting the significant variance in compensation within this field. These figures are derived from state-level BLS data combined with regional cost-of-living adjustments. Randolph has a cost of living 8.50% above the national average.

Adjusted salary = nominal × (100 / CoL index). CoL index: 100 = national average.

The nominal salary is $86,277. After adjusting for a cost-of-living index of 108.5, the purchasing-power equivalent is $79,518, a loss of $6,759.$58.4K$68.6K$78.8K$89.0K$99.2K$86,277NominalSalary$79,518CoL Adjusted(CoL: 108.5) -7.83%US Median $68.7K

Randolph, MA has a cost-of-living index of 108.5 (above the national average of 100). While the nominal salary of $86,277 is competitive, the higher cost of living reduces purchasing power to an effective $79,518 — a 7.83% reduction.

Salary Trajectory for Medical and Clinical Laboratory Technologists in Randolph (20192027)

2019–2025: actual BLS OEWS data for this metro area. 2026+: CAGR 3.04% projection.

BLS Actual Estimated Projected
Salary trajectory chart for medical and clinical laboratory technologists in Randolph. Baseline $70,679 in 2025, projected to $88,900 by 2027.$66.3K$74.0K$81.7K$89.4K$97.1K2019202020212022202320242025202620272025 BLS$70.7K$72.1K$76.9K$76.3K$80.9K$92.7K$83.7K$86.3K$88.9K
YearAnnual SalaryStatus
2019$70,679Actual
2020$72,090Actual
2021$76,906Actual
2022$76,347Actual
2023$80,871Actual
2024$92,737Actual
2025$83,732Actual
2026(current)$86,277Estimated
2027$88,900Projected

Based on 7 years of BLS OEWS data for the Randolph metropolitan area, the median medical and clinical laboratory technologist salary grew 18.5% from $70,679 (2019) to $83,732 (2025). At a 3.04% compound annual growth rate, salaries are projected to reach $88,900 by 2027 — a total increase of $18,221 (25.78%) from 2019.

Note: Historical values (20192025) are actual BLS OEWS figures for the Randolph metropolitan area, sourced from annual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ics surveys. 20262026 figures are current estimates, and 2027 values are projections, calculated using a 3.04% CAGR derived from 7-year BLS historical data.
